About The Event

The atmosphere was filled with joy and excitement as the grand procession of our college Sindhu Ganesha immersion began on September 23, 2023. The day started with a prayer song dedicated to Lord Ganesha, followed by the final day Aarthi performed by the final year students in turns. The melodious chants and devotional songs echoed in the air, creating a spiritual ambiance.

After the Aarthi, prasadam was distributed to all the students and staff, symbolizing the blessings of Lord Ganesha. The students, filled with enthusiasm, actively participated in the procession and enjoyed every moment to the fullest, dancing and celebrating with the DJ playing their favorite tunes.

The management members, who played a crucial role in organizing the event, were honored by the Colony Ganesh Ustav Committee members for their dedication and hard work. In return, the management also felicitated the committee members for their support and cooperation.

As the procession made its way towards the Tank Bund for the final immersion, the students chanted the slogans of "Ganapati papa moriya" with great fervor. Their voices resonated through the streets, expressing their happiness and satisfaction for the successful completion of the Ganesha immersion.

Finally, the idol of Lord Ganesha was taken to the Tank bund for the final immersion. The students bid farewell to their beloved deity, feeling a sense of fulfillment and gratitude for the divine presence throughout the festivities. The immersion marked the end of the grand celebration, leaving behind memories of joy, unity, and devotion in the hearts of everyone involved. Environment Club Coordinator Ms. Anuradha is the  Convenor for the event.
